Omg, I absolutely devoured this book in one whole sitting. I was on a road trip and thought this was the best time to read this and it did not disappoint. This book is definitely a whole lot different than the first one (My Funny Demon Valentine) in terms of focus. This one has some romance no doubt, but it also has some very good plot that goes along with the romance. 

Honestly, I personally really liked their relationship dynamic gradually growing as well as the acceptance of each other's differences.
With My Funny Demon Valentine, while I did enjoy it, it had a lot of sex scenes and not much plot other than Ash and Eva trying to figure out the whole demon reveal thing.
While with My Demon Hunter, I didn’t get a sex scene until like 200 pages and although it is romance, I felt very content with the plot driving the relationship into becoming what it became. When they finally got to the sex scene, I screamed and I was rooting for them because FINALLY! Honestly, the way that Mist makes Lily feel more comfortable in herself just by being and embracing who he is, demon and all, really makes their relationship wholesome.
